To determine which type of lithium battery, the charging temperature of the positive electrode material of the lithium battery is also different. The charging and discharging temperature requirements of lithium cobalt oxide positive electrode are relatively wider, from -20 degrees to 55 degrees. it's not a big problem. The best charging temperature for lithium iron phosphate cathode is 5 to 55 degrees, and the discharge temperature can be -20 degrees to 60 degrees.

To charge lithium-ion batteries, a dedicated lithium-ion battery charger must be used. Charging the lithium-ion battery adopts the “constant current/constant voltage” method. Constant current charging is carried out first, and when the terminal voltage is close to the final voltage, it is replaced by constant voltage charging. For example, a battery with a capacity of 800 mA.h has an end-of-charge voltage of 4.2 V.

Avoid charging at too high temperatures
If the temperature is higher than the specified When using lithium batteries at operating temperatures above 35°C, the Battery power will continue to decrease, which means that the duration of aliBattery life will not take as long as usual. If the device is charged at such temperatures, the damage to the battery will be greater. Even storing batteries in a hot environment will inevitably cause corresponding damage to the quality of the battery. Therefore, trying to maintain a proper operating temperature is a good way to extend the life of lithium batteries.
Avoid charging at too low temperatures
If you use lithium batteries in low temperature environments, i.e. below 4°C, You will also find that battery life is reduced. cell phones have original lithium batteries that cannot even be charged in low temperature environments. But don't worry too much, this is only a temporary situation, different from using in environmentshigh temperature conditions. Once the temperature rises and the battery molecules are heated, the battery immediately returns to its previous capacity.

The lifespan of lithium batteries is generally 300 at 500 charge cycles. . Assuming that the power provided by a full discharge is 1Q, if the power reduction after each charge cycle is not taken into account, the lithium battery mayprovide or supplement a total of 300Q to 500Q of power over its lifespan. From this we know that if you charge 1/2 each time, you can charge it 600-1000 times; if you charge it 1/3 each time, you can charge it 900-1500 times. By analogy, if it is charged randomly, the number of times is uncertain. In short, no matter how you charge it, the total amount of electricity added is 300Q to 500Q, which is constant.
So we can also understand this: the lifespan of a lithium battery is related to the total charging capacity of the battery, and has nothing to do with the number of charging times . There is little difference in the impact of deep discharge, deep charge and shallow discharge on the life of lithium batteries.
